SignInRequestMessage.Validate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Valida la instancia actual.
protected:
override void Validate();
protected override void Validate();
override this.Validate : unit -> unit
Protected Overrides Sub Validate ()
Excepciones
El parámetro wa (la Action propiedad) no se establece en "wsignin1.0".
Ni el parámetro wtrealm ni el parámetro wreply están presentes. (La Realm propiedad y la Reply propiedad están o están vacías null ).
O bien
Tanto el parámetro wreq como el parámetro wreqptr están presentes. (La Request propiedad y la RequestPtr propiedad se establecen).
Comentarios
Importante
Para la compatibilidad con versiones anteriores con Servicios de federación de Active Directory (AD FS) (AD FS), versión 1.0, Windows Identity Foundation (WIF) permite establecer el parámetro wtrealm o el parámetro wreply (o ambos) para que un mensaje de inicio de sesión sea válido; sin embargo, el protocolo WS-Federation requiere que el parámetro wtrealm esté presente en una solicitud de inicio de sesión. En la mayoría de los escenarios, debe asegurarse de que se especifica el parámetro wtrealm.